Subject: [U-Boot] AM335x: enabling datacache in SPL slows down system?

On 06/21/2013 07:33 AM, Wolfgang Denk wrote:
> We observed the very same issue with the verry first prototype
> implementation of Falcon mode on an AM3517 based board. [..]
For the am3517 the only thing needed is to add SRAM
to the known memory. See [1], that should change the
cache misses (which likely cause the extra delays) to
actual caches. U-boot only adds the detected memory
and since U-boot is running from DRAM and SPL is not,
the difference seems obvious.
